If you want to leave the hotel for the day there are a few trips that are worth doing. The water taxi to Mogan, this is known as Little Venice, it has a lovely Marina, classy shops and restaurant and a safe beach for young children. Sioux City is also entertaining for adults and children, along with the Aqua Park in Maspalomas.

FOOD: The food was great, with so much choice all day long including burgers, chips, pasta for the fussy ones. Ice cream every day and was replaced after being in the cabinets for so long. Along with all the foods. No dickey tummies to report because they were very conscious of this.
Drinks machines dotted about to serve yourself including wines and beers, cokes and diet cokes. Not a cheapo replica of coke.
ROOM: Clean and tidy and had towels, soap, shower gel, shampoo. And what a view. It seems anywhere in this hotel has a view of the sea.
Service/Staff: Spot on. Tipping was a nightmare as we should of tipped all of them as
They were all very happy in their jobs.
IF YOU HAVE A NIPPER: No problems they have highchairs for dinner and the staff are very sympathetic if you have a noisy one. The Staff make time to say hi to them and cheers them up.
And they have a mini club from 10.30 to 12.30 and 3 to 4.30 where they can paint and play games etc. In the evening they have a mini disco from 8 to 8.30pm which is a lot of fun.
POOL SIDE: Do not leave your towels there and go to breakfast. The pool guys will remove your items and take it to the towel shed.....Trust us they will.
There is more sunbeds here than tea in china so no worries there. You get towels so don’t pack them. And you can replace them every day.
BEACH: A bus goes down there every hour until 6. Walk at your peril as it is very steep. The beech has refreshments and is clean. The sunbeds and brollies are free and plentiful. Worth a visit or 2.
BAD POINTS: Struggled here to find some but here we go. If you are in a wheelchair or a buggy they is no lift to the top pool. Err umm. That’s it.

First time I’ve travelled on my own (51yrs) so picked AI really for safety and convenience.
Flights from Bournemouth with Thomson Excellent there and back had row of 3 seats to myself both times, the staff were lovely, the food reasonably good for an airline meal, will definitely fly from BOH out of choice - as opposed to Gatwick or Heathrow.
Hadn’t booked transfers as I’ve been to GC loads of times - asked taxi driver how much to Puerto Rico? About 50 euros!
Come out of LPA look in front of you and you'll see the motorway you can safely cross under it {about minute walk} and catch the nos 1 or 91 buses to Puerto Rico central COST 4.45 euros.
Taxi up to RUI Vistamar 2.90 euros. On the way back catch the 91 from PR and you're at the airport in less than an hour. Total cost of transfers - LESS than 20 euros.
